Topics started by dsj
Hi All, We are getting an IndexOutOfBoundsException while using REST event action with client credentials in IFS cloud and would like to check the logs to see more details. How can we get the ifsconnect and j2ee logs in cloud build place? Cheers!Damith
Hi All, There are several discussions in the community regarding handling Media files and thought of sharing a small trick we did to import and connect media files to IFS using IFS Connect and Events.Hope it will be useful for someone😎https://dsj23.me/2022/03/23/import-media-files-with-ifs-connect/ Cheers!Damith
Hi All, We get the below error when preview a report layout with report designer It is due to that users don’t have write access to the report designer install location (C:\Program Files (x86)\IFS\IFSReportDesigner) to create \temp folder to save the pdf.is there any way to change the pdf save location than the \temp to avoid this error? Cheers!Damith
I have noticed that IFS10 documentation which was available in https://docs.ifs.com/techdocs/ is news removed. As a consequence, the links pointed to IFS10 technical documentation in forum questions are no longer working and forum members won’t have a common documentation to refer.Hope forum moderators will act on this.
There were several posts regarding the requirement of schedule execution of a custom script in IFS. There could be several ways of doing this and this topic explains how to build a common solution using Events and Scheduled Tasks.IFS has two event types, Application Defined and Custom defined. Custom defined events are based on triggers and can be created from IFS Solution Manager. Application defined events are created via script and the triggering of the event is done inside the PLSQL logic. Step1: Create Application Defined Event and actionDeploy following code in database using AppOwner. Check the attachment for detailed script.BEGIN Event_SYS.Enable_Event('Event', 'C_SEND_DOC_REV', 'Send Document revision', 'DUMMY/STRING^');END; Navigate to the Events and search for the event ID. RMB on the event, Create new actionChoose the Action Type SQL and write your code to execute on a schedule. Step 2: Create the Scheduled TaskNavigate to New Database Task w
Hi All, One of our Apps 9 customers receiving OracleException: "Connection request timed out" error when calling RetchaReceiveUtility BizApi. But the request is processed in the database and the customer order is created.Which timeout setting could be applicable here? Regards,Damith
Hi All, I need to modify value entered in the previous record while inserting a new record using Excel Migration. So I created a Mig job with two sequences. Mig Job Method ListWhen Inserting one row at a time, it works perfectly but when executing more than one rows, it does not work as expected. It seems COMMITSEQ rule does not work with Excel Migration. Has anyone got an idea how to do this? I’m tryin this is in Apps 10 UPD 6. Mig definition is attached if anyone is interested
Hi All, I was developing an API for auto updating currency rates in IFS as my sidekick project for last few months and you as the IFS community members are invited to sneak-peak the solution :)Please take a look at the GitHub repo https://github.com/knakit/set-ifs-currency-rates-api and try itfor yourself! Hope you guys will find it useful, and I like to hear your thoughts and suggestions. Cheers!Damith
Hi All, We are invoking a 3rd party API with PLSQLAP_Server_API.Post_Outbound_Bizapi and process the reply with PLSQL type. We noted that IFSCONNECT user need to have all the grants since Initiated By user is set to IFSCONNECT and Execute as Initiator set by default. Is there a way to change this? App version:IFS 10 UPD 6
Postman is popular as a REST client but it works really well with SOAP requests as well and can be used to test IFS Web Services/BizApi requests.Hope following guide will help if anyone is interest in using Postman as a SOAP client for IFS integrations.Postman can be freely download from here.Following steps show how to make SOAP requests using Postman:1. Create a new RequestGive the SOAP endpoint as the request URLApps 10: https://<APP_SERVER_URL>:<PORT>/int/soapgateway Previous IFS versions: http(s)://<APP_SERVER_URL>:<PORT>/fndext/soapgatewaySet the request method to POST. 2.Set Auth HeaderGo to the Auth Tab,Select Type as Basic AuthType IFS username and password to be used for the integration 3.Set SOAPAction HeaderNext step to add the SOAPActin header, which is required by IFS SOAP Gateway to identify incoming message as a SOAP requestKey = SOAPAction Value =Synchronous:urn:soap_access_provider:<BizAPI_Name>orurn:soap_access_provider:<Handler_Name&
Hi All,I observed strange behavior with Aurena Navigator design. I added a new Lobby, Menu item and a page as follow For a user who has all Aurena permission, path until the My Absense calander is visibleBut for a user who has limited access (user has grants to AbsenceEmployeeHandling projection), the navigator path to the page is not shown. Only the top level custom Lobby is visible.Am I missing any permissions here?Regards,Damith
Hi All, There were many recent discussions in the forum regarding the OAuth flow and how to use it to authenticate IFS.I was but curious to give a shot on implementing OAuth flow with IFS Identity Provider and finally got it to work You can check the code in my github repo https://github.com/knakit/IFS-OAuthCode is pretty primitive and most of it either taken from stackoverflow or from other repos More information about the IFS Authentication flow with OAuth can be found in my blog IFS Authentication flow with OAuth and OpenID Connect – DSJ's Blog (dsj23.me) Like, comment and if you think you can make it better, pls contribute to the github project!Cheers!Damith
Hi All, Is it possible to grant/revoke permission by page in Aurena?When we grant a projection to a permission set, lots of pages connected to the projection is available in the navigator. Example scenario:I just want to enable Quick AbsenceIn Aurena go toSolution Manager > Security > Permission Sets > Permission Set > Projections and Lobby Pages → Manage By Navigatorchoose Quick Absence from navigator, Edit projection access for selected pages. In the Manage Projection Grants page, only the projection can be granted. I need to remove the other pages granted along with this but seems it’s not possible. Is there another way to handle this than hiding from navigator? Cheers!Damith
Hi All, We noticed that the minus sign for currency figures in IFS reports is different based on language. Eg: Seems that English is used short minus (U+002D) and for the Swedish uses long minus (U+2212). Pagero OCR does not recognise the long minus so it causes trouble for customer. Has anyone had this problem and found a solution? Example in Apps10 UPD 5: Invoice Left: English Right: Swedish
Enter your username or e-mail address. We'll send you an e-mail with instructions to reset your password.